The drying time of the belt dryer has a significant effect on the product recovery. The following is a detailed analysis of this effect:
First, the relationship between drying time and product recovery rate
Drying time is too short:
When the drying time is too short, the material may not be fully dried, resulting in high moisture content of the product.
High moisture content of the product may not meet the quality standards, need to be rejected or reprocessing, thereby reducing the product recovery rate.
Excessive drying time:
While excessively long drying times can ensure adequate drying of the material, they can also lead to over-drying of the product, resulting in a loss of quality.
Over-dried products may become brittle, friable or cracked, compromising their integrity and end use.
In addition, prolonged drying may increase energy consumption and production costs, indirectly affecting the economics of product recovery.
II. Optimizing drying time to improve product recovery
Determine the optimal drying time:
Through experiments and data analysis, determine the best drying time for specific materials and process conditions.
The better drying time should ensure that the material is fully dry and not excessive, so as to maximize product recovery.
Control of drying temperature:
Drying temperature is one of the most important factors affecting drying time.
By adjusting the drying temperature, the drying process can be accelerated or slowed down to achieve precise control of the drying time.
Optimize material distribution:
The uniformity of material distribution on the belt dryer will also affect the drying time.
By optimizing the distribution of materials, to ensure that the materials in the drying process can be uniformly heated, thus shortening the drying time and improving the product recovery rate.
Enhance equipment maintenance:
Regularly check and maintain the belt dryer to ensure its normal operation and efficient work.
By maintaining the equipment, it can reduce the downtime and improve the utilization rate of the equipment, thus indirectly improving the product recovery rate.
In summary, the drying time of the belt dryer has an important impact on the product recovery rate. In order to maximize the product recovery rate, it is necessary to comprehensively consider the nature of the material, process conditions and equipment performance and other factors, through optimizing the drying time, controlling the drying temperature, optimizing the distribution of materials and strengthening the maintenance of equipment and other measures to achieve.
